WebOct 13, 2015 · 1. Right-click the file/folder that you want to take ownership of, and then click Properties. 2. Click the Security tab, and then click OK on the Security message (if one appears). 3.Click Advanced, and then click change. Enter your password if prompted. 4. Type in your username and press enter. 5.
